District Court New South Wales
Medium Neutral Citation: Wende v Horwath (NSW) Pty Limited (No 4) [2015] NSWDC 158 Hearing dates: 5 February 2015 Date of orders: 05 February 2015 Decision date: 05 February 2015 Jurisdiction: Civil Before: P Taylor SC DCJ Decision: (1) Leave granted to file in court the affidavit of Michael Andrew Clear dated 5 February 2015. (2) The stay of the proceedings in the District Court is refused. (3) Direct the plaintiffs to file and serve any evidence on which they intend to rely with respect to the outstanding questions by 4 March 2015. (4) Direct that any evidence in reply by defendant be filed and served by 24 March 2015. (5) Direct that any written submissions to be relied upon be exchanged by the parties, with copies supplied to my associate, by 12 noon on 30 March 2015. (6) List for the matter for hearing of the outstanding issues on Tuesday, 31 March 2015 at 10am before P Taylor SC DCJ. (7) Liberty to either party to apply before 14 February 2015 and on 2 days' notice in the event that the Court of Appeal listing on 9 February 2015 impacts on any of the orders or directions made. Catchwords: PRACTICE AND PROCEDURE - application for a stay Category: Procedural and other rulings Parties: Herbert Wende (first plaintiff) Margaret Wende (second plaintiff) Mark Lloyd (third plaintiff) Horwath (NSW) Pty Limited (defendant) Representation: Counsel: Mr G E Babe (plaintiffs) Mr S Hughes (defendant)
